Chris Christie might have difficulty winning his own state. According to the Newark Star-Ledger:

It was one long happy celebration at Monmouth Park for the great American Pharoah’s latest victory. At least, that is, until Gov. Chris Christie stepped into the Winner’s Circle to present the trophy.

And then, the record crowd of 60,983 booed.

Long.

Loud.

Sustained…

The cheering resumed as trainer Bob Baffert and owner Ahmed Zayat addressed the crowd and talking about their famous horse. Then Christie’s name was mentioned again, and the booing started anew.
